Locating a Person in Distress (For Hub Users)
When a Field User triggers SOS, Hub operators can quickly locate the Person in Distress (PID) using the EVERYWHERE Hub. This ensures you can identify their exact position, guide teammates in the field, and coordinate with emergency responders.
1. Using the EVERYWHERE Hub
-
Log in to the Hub at www.everywhere-hub.com.
-
Go to the Tracking page.
-
Ensure that both the Latest Point (Blue) and Emergencies (!) display groups are checked.
-
Search for the PID in the search bar (top-center).
-
In an SOS scenario, the PID is automatically highlighted with two red rings on the map.
-
The person’s latest coordinates also populate when you select the device track point on the map, along with a timestamp.
2. Multi-Channel Notifications for PID
-
Hub-configured SOS alerts automatically include the PID’s coordinates.
-
Notifications can be delivered via SMS, email, WhatsApp, or voice call.
-
Each message provides a direct link to the PID’s location on a map.
3. Supporting Teammates in the Field
-
Teammates in the field with inReach devices or the EVERYWHERE App also receive SOS alerts.
-
Hub operators can guide nearby teammates to the PID by sharing coordinates or map references.
-
This enables immediate peer support while professional responders are en route.
